1. Local Exhaust Ventilation (LEV) Systems These systems are strategically placed near the welding operation to capture fumes at the source. LEV systems employ hoods, ducts, and filters to draw in contaminated air and remove harmful particles before they can spread throughout the workplace. The effectiveness of LEV systems depends on their design and the proximity of the fume hood to the welding operation. Proper maintenance and regular checks are also necessary to ensure optimal performance.
